The Böslinge are an Austrian punk band from Vienna .

The group was founded in 1979 by Erwin Bösling, Harry the Herbert and Peter R. After the EP Scheiss Kibarei was released in 1981, the band was disbanded until they reunited in 2000 and re-recorded the old songs from 1981. Further albums and concerts in Austria and Germany followed.

The Böslinge sing their lyrics in the Viennese dialect and play punk influenced by The Exploited , The Clash , Sex Pistols and Motörhead . Many of her texts deal with political or socially critical topics underpinned by a simple message, crude sayings and brute music.
